In-Vivo Gene Signatures of Mycobacterium tuberculosis in C3HeB/FeJ Mice
Despite considerable progress in understanding the pathogenesis of Mycobacterium tuberculosis (Mtb), development of new therapeutics and vaccines against it has proven difficult.
